Please look for further announcements on making up the minutes of instruction

we lost due to the winter weather. As you know, we've had several school can-

cellations in this season.

Wisconsin State Statutes require a minimum number of minutes (not days) for stu-

dents to be in session each school year and this varies by level. We are currently

mapping out a plan to address any minutes that need to be made up. We could

do this by adding minutes to the instructional day or by adding day(s) to the school year. We will inform you of

our plan once it is finalized however it could change based upon possible future cancellations.
